<h1>In Memory of Neal</h1>

<img src="pics/Neal_abomcrop.jpg" width="225" height="250" align="right" alt="Neal on the set of Abominable" class="newspic">

<p>Neal Fredericks died August 14, 2004, doing what he loved.  He was on a small plane shooting footage for 
the film <span class="movie">Cross Bones</span> off the Dry Tortugas islands near the Florida 
Keys.  The plane crashed in the water after its engine failed.  The pilot and three other 
members of the film crew got out of the plane safely.  But since Neal was strapped in with 
the camera equipment, he was not able to exit the plane before it sank.  His body was recovered 
by Army divers the next day.</p>

<p>Neal was laid to rest on August 20, 2004, in Westminster Memorial Park, Westminster, CA.</p>

<h4>Bio</h4>
<p>Neal was born in Newport Beach, California, on July 24, 1969, to Carl and Judy Fredericks.  During Neal's 
childhood, our family lived in Huntington Beach, California; Guam; Madrid, Spain; Fernandina 
Beach, Florida; and Chevy Chase, Maryland.  Neal loved the movies all of his life but I 
believe it was when he was attending Bethesda-Chevy Chase High School that he realized 
that movies WERE his life.  After graduation, he studied TV and film at Montgomery College (1989) in 
Rockville, Maryland, and Towson University (1991), near Baltimore.  He spent a few years working in 
Maryland and Florida before he finally moved back to southern California in 1996.  He lived his dream 
in Hollywood for the rest of his life.</p>
